A ladder is placed 5 feet away from a house. The ladder comes up to 12 feet on the side of the house. How long is the ladder? Play 13 ft 169 ft 11 ft 17 ft

Answers

Answer: A. 13ft

Explanation:

a^2 + b^2 = c^2
a = 5, b = 12

5^2 = 25, 12^2 = 144

25 + 144 = 169

Square root of 169 = 13

What is the approximate area of the trapezoid?


A. 27 square units
B. 29 square units
C. 30 square units
D. 36 square units

Answers

D.36. You count the squares inside

Approximate area of the given trapezoid is equals to 36 square units.

What is trapezium ?

"Trapezium is defined as the quadrilateral whose one pair of opposite sides are parallel to each other."

Formula used

Area of the trapezium = [tex]\frac{1}{2} (a +b) h[/tex]

[tex](a + b)[/tex] = Sum of the parallel sides

[tex]h =[/tex] perpendicular distance between the parallel sides

According to the question,

From the given diagram,

1 grid in the graph represent 1 unit

Length of parallel sides of given trapezium

Approximate  length of Upper side of the trapezium = 3units

Approximate  length of lower side of the trapezium = 9units

Approximate  height of the trapezium = 6units

Substitute  the value in the formula to get the area of the trapezium,

Area of the trapezium [tex]= \frac{1}{2} (3 + 9) (6)[/tex]

                                      [tex]= 36[/tex] square units

Hence, Option(D) is the correct answer.
